.ns-diagonal-container{background-color:#f8f8f8;display:flex;flex-wrap:wrap;width:100%}.ns-description-body{box-sizing:border-box;display:flex;flex-direction:column;font-family:montserrat,sans-serif;gap:.8em;justify-content:center;padding:3.5em 2em;text-align:left;width:50%}.ns-image-model{clip-path:polygon(0 0,100% 0,80% 100%,0 100%);display:block;object-fit:cover;width:50%}.ns-title{color:#1b365d;font-size:18px;font-weight:700}.ns-heading{color:#444446;font-size:40px;font-weight:700;line-height:1.2}.ns-description-text{color:#444446;font-size:18px;font-weight:400;line-height:1.5}.ns-button-wrapper{display:flex;justify-content:flex-start}.ns-button{background-color:#69b3e7!important;border:none!important;border-radius:5px!important;color:#1b365d!important;cursor:pointer!important;display:inline-block!important;font-size:16px!important;font-weight:600!important;margin:30px 0 0!important;max-width:40%!important;min-width:250px;padding:12px 20px!important;text-align:center!important;text-decoration:none!important;transition:background .3s}.ns-button:hover{background-color:#4a96c4!important}.ns-button svg{height:16px;margin-left:5px;vertical-align:text-top;width:16px;fill:#1b365d}@media screen and (max-width:1024px){.ns-description-body{padding:2.5em 1.5em;width:55%}.ns-image-model{width:45%}.ns-heading{font-size:32px}}@media screen and (max-width:600px){.ns-diagonal-container{align-items:center;text-align:center}.ns-image-model{clip-path:none;margin-bottom:20px;width:100%}.ns-description-body{align-items:center;padding:2em 1em;width:100%}.ns-button-wrapper{justify-content:center;width:100%}.ns-heading{font-size:26px}.ns-description-text{font-size:16px}}